What type of leader is characterized as committed, visionary, and capable of empowering others?

A leader who is characterized as committed, visionary, and capable of empowering others is described as a transformational leader. Transformational leaders are known for their ability to inspire and motivate their team members to achieve their fullest potential. They create a shared vision and foster an environment of innovation and change, leading to higher levels of engagement and commitment from their followers.

These leaders prioritize the development of their team, encouraging personal and professional growth, which further strengthens the organization. They are often seen as role models who exhibit strong values and integrity, fostering trust and respect among their team members.

In contrast, transactional leadership focuses on structure, organization, and the use of rewards and penalties to manage team members, which does not inherently involve inspiring a vision or empowering others in the same transformative manner. Interactional leadership emphasizes the relationships and interactions between leaders and team members but may not emphasize the visionary aspects as strongly as transformational leadership. Bureaucratic leadership relies on established rules and procedures, typically lacking the inspirational and empowering components found in transformational leadership.
